Keeping cats indoors protects them from coming to harm – but they also can’t eat grass. Vets agree that eating grass is natural for cats, so to satisfy their instincts, you can grow so-called “cat grass.” Whether you germinate the seeds indoors or out, you’ll find it easy to do, and your cat will thank you for it. Simply sow your seeds in a container and keep it on a sunny windowsill until the fresh, green leaf blades are ready for nibbling on.

  • Product Details

    Common Name: CAT GRASS -

    Seeds Per Packet: Approx 4000

    Days to Harvest: 7-14 days

    Watering: Medium

    Plant Spacing: 5mm

    Row Spacing: 5mm

    Additional Features: Containers, Easy Care Plants

    Scientific Name: Dactylis glomerata

    Germination Time: 5-7 days

    Position/Sunlight: Full Sun|Part Shade

    Plant Height: 10-15cm

    Cool/Mountain Sow: All Year

    Arid Sow: All Year

    Temperate Sow: All Year

    Sub-Tropical Sow: All Year

    Tropical Sow: All Year

  • Growing Information

    How to Sow

    Sow seeds densely in containers. Cover lightly with potting medium. Keep moist but not soggy until germination – thereafter, you can reduce watering. Stagger sowings a few weeks apart for an ongoing supply of tender leaves.
